"I love changing what I look like because I always feel super strange whenever I do watch something that I'm in"
About this Quote
The line works because it flips a glamorous premise into a mildly unnerving one. Celebrity culture teaches performers to treat the screen as a mirror. Bonham Carter admits it functions more like a haunted house: familiar, but wrong. The subtext is a quiet refusal of the idea that there is a stable, authentic Helena to be captured and consumed. If your image will be turned into a fixed artifact anyway, you might as well keep moving.
Context matters here. Bonham Carter's career has been defined by roles that reward external transformation - period corsetry, gothic eccentricity, heightened character work - and by a public persona that leans into the art of the odd. Her remark suggests that the costumes and aesthetic swings aren't just creative choices; they're coping mechanisms for a profession that asks you to be both present (for the camera) and absent (from your own self-perception). In a media ecosystem obsessed with "realness", she's arguing, almost casually, that performance is sometimes the most honest way to avoid being trapped by your own face.
